Responsibilities & Context

Job Summary

The Consultant (Clinical Pathology & Clinical Biochemistry) at Bangladesh Specialized Hospital plays a pivotal role in delivering accurate, reliable, and timely diagnostic laboratory services that are essential for effective patient care. The Consultant is responsible for supervising and interpreting a wide range of laboratory investigations in both clinical pathology and biochemistry, ensuring the highest standards of quality and clinical relevance. This role includes validation of test results, collaboration with clinicians for diagnostic decision-making, adherence to national and international quality standards, and oversight of laboratory personnel and operations. The Consultant also actively contributes to continuous quality improvement, staff development, and the implementation of advanced diagnostic methodologies in line with the hospital’s commitment to excellence in healthcare.

Duties & Responsibilities

1. Diagnostic Services

  • Perform and interpret laboratory tests in Clinical Pathology (e.g., hematology, cytology, urinalysis, body fluid analysis) and Clinical Biochemistry (e.g., liver function tests, renal profile, electrolytes, hormones).
  • Validate and authorize laboratory reports to ensure diagnostic accuracy and clinical relevance.
  • Correlate laboratory findings with patient history and clinical data, providing expert interpretation to attending physicians.

2. Quality Assurance & Compliance

  • Implement and supervise quality control protocols (both internal and external) to maintain accuracy, precision, and reliability of test results.
  • Ensure full compliance with hospital policiesDGHS/BMDC regulations, and international laboratory standards.
  • Participate actively in laboratory auditsaccreditation processes, and proficiency testing.

3. Laboratory Operations & Safety

  • Oversee the daily operation and performance of laboratory instruments and automated analyzers.
  • Monitor preventive maintenanceequipment calibration, and service schedules in coordination with biomedical and technical teams.
  • Manage reagent and consumables inventory, ensuring cost-effective procurement and usage.
  • Enforce biosafetywaste management, and infection prevention protocols in accordance with national and institutional guidelines.

4. Staff Supervision & Development

  • Supervise and support Lab Manager, Scientific Officer, laboratory technologists, technicians, and support staff in pathology and biochemistry sections.
  • Conduct training sessionscompetency assessments, and skill development programs to maintain a high-performing team.

5. Clinical Collaboration & Support

  • Liaise closely with clinical departments to provide consultative support for diagnostic decisionsmonitoring, and therapeutic planning.
  • Participate in multidisciplinary meetingsward rounds, and tumor boards as needed.
  • Contribute to clinical researchcase reviews, and evidence-based diagnostic initiatives.

6. Standardization & Process Improvement

  • Develop, review, and revise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) to reflect best practices and current scientific evidence.
  • Identify and address workflow inefficiencies to enhance turnaround timereport quality, and patient safety.
  • Recommend and help implement new testsanalyzers, or diagnostic platforms after proper evaluation and validation.

7. Administrative & Reporting Tasks

  • Maintain thorough and accurate documentation of test recordsQC logsincident reports, and key performance indicators (KPIs).
  • Generate and submit periodic operational reports to laboratory management and hospital administration.
  • Actively participate in management meetingsbudget planning, and strategic development of the laboratory department.

8. Continuing Education & Professional Development

  • Attend and contribute to workshopsconferences, and seminars—both nationally and internationally—to remain updated in the field.
  • Promote a culture of continuous learning, evidence-based practice, and professional ethics within the laboratory team.
